Abstract

We prove the global well-posedness for the 3-D micropolar fluid system in the critical Besov spaces by making a suitable transformation of the solutions and using the Fourier localization method, especially combined with a new Lp estimate for the Green matrix to the linear system of the transformed equation. This result allows to construct global solutions for a class of highly oscillating initial data of Cannoneʼs type. Meanwhile, we analyze the long-time behavior of the solutions and get some decay estimates.
